We
can develop a plan that brings together
all of the ideas and resources of
our community together by meeting
with your local Pony Club to the
County and
City
Emergency
Management Coordinators. Sign
up for the Emergency Animal Rescue
workshops and become volunteers to
help save the animals. We also need
the support of the state and local
governments, and veterinarians to
help them write animal disaster preparedness
plans. Horse owners, stables, clubs
and associations are a great source
of that critical support.
It's
time to fit it all together. California
is putting their plan together. Oregon
is planning the same. Indiana and
Florida have already had working
plans together for years. Now it
is time for other state’s to
take the required action for animal
disaster preparedness.
If
a flood, earthquake, fire or man-caused
emergency strikes, the steps you
have taken ahead of time to protect
the safety and well-being of your
animals can mean the difference between
their life and death!
